Type
ORACLE
Validation date
2025-10-16 12:26: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 3.1678e-4,
    "usd": 3.6908e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00016D8B8349C9A5B5F83A433D1AE5C2EDE009D8D77AAD0C40727B2EEF7A754EA8B1

Previous signature

10D94913B70B513358A4B6BAE042382C4D57F3354420EDE4FE7E7D32659B38BFAA87DE56A2E32B9BD451489A56B7F58E1650B9C1F3FA3661FF90EEA2BA31C10B

Origin signature

30460221009FDC8F853CC637A5D2AB275C05CFEE660E2325C7AA9DC9A4AA6FD68D08C4B00B022100FAF8E79A49CD69AA291D8765549573557664D871C9817791482865905783309A

Proof of work

010104D9E5DAA1DF6B93211DDD778A8C4A71E2D39DE09E74F44645C7CDD40CF9E236ED52D7942E9B6435F4BDCF6413385AB8111ADA80A33DBE310BD5B7B332836874F9

Proof of integrity

009062F179B60D300B91318D1998DFA7673E72762632B817D092A135760E62B9A9

Coordinator signature

1C2E77A9B977D3D86AD2C4F92AE74E42F67E81D5D93FB8BF8E4E72DBC039DDE0D12EE946502DB6F128B0C34B7BE0B4963C2611E2069EF22B4FED26342839650B

Validator #1 public key

00019DA9533F2FF025BC46B47AEE75579D40EDD132AF661D1157F4BC030BDFDD134A

Validator #1 signature

55C1612D7CB78E7C78EA50992DA73462DD7A1DDFFF539120B099708B95E01C709B53F43A5ABFA240918AADC6A343C0B90C8BBD22F2B1802F879146CF81EAC700

Validator #2 public key

00018A13A9C85FE66CE097EE273C6F1E612289BFB0B630C34AF60957E8DE880633E2

Validator #2 signature

C334854B32D0E76EDE60B77318A7C1A61AF6BD30375FB9868F5A09EDD32EEAE3D316404A54BAEDA828B0D77DD9C5F07C8ED6AA77744742E322BC1573EB9DE303